After arriving at Shen City Hospital, Qiao Yu rushed to arrange a series of examinations for Fu Shinian. Su Mu stayed close, not leaving for a moment. During this time, Jiang Bei came to visit, and couldn’t help but breathe a sigh of relief. Perhaps everyone is like this; only after seeing someone with their own eyes can they believe that the person has truly returned.

Previously, when worried about Fu Shinian, Jiang Bei didn’t feel much. But now, after calming down, she realized her position was somewhat awkward. Because Fu Shinian’s examination results were not yet out, neither Rong Shen nor Ji Nanfeng had left, and Jiang Bei happened to stand right between them, with Ji Nanfeng on the left and Rong Shen on the right.

She didn’t particularly want to escape. After all, this wasn’t the first time. But having Jiang Bei speak with them felt impossible to do. She sighed inwardly, suddenly finding it quite laughable. After all, from the start, she wanted to be a clean and neat, carefree career woman in every aspect. But things did not go as planned, and she ended up living in such a manner.

Just as she was about to leave, Rong Shen spoke first:

"Xiaobei."

Jiang Bei stopped in her tracks. Ji Nanfeng was standing beside her, and she could even sense Ji Nanfeng’s gaze pausing on her because of Rong Shen’s use of that name. She didn’t look over, so she couldn’t discern what kind of emotions this gaze contained.

She thought about ignoring it, but in the end, she still acknowledged it and turned to look at Rong Shen:

"Is there something?"

"There’s something I want to say to you. Is it convenient?"

This seemed to be the first time Rong Shen had been so polite to her. In the past, when they were together, whatever she thought or wanted to do, he didn’t care and made decisions directly, at most merely notifying her. It was unprecedented for him to seek her opinion like this.

But Jiang Bei did not immediately agree just because of Rong Shen’s change this time. She looked at Ji Nanfeng, who was likely surprised Jiang Bei would look at him at this moment, slightly stunned. A few seconds later, he seemed to realize Jiang Bei appeared to be seeking his opinion.

It was a feeling he couldn’t quite explain. Though they had been married for a long time and had clearly laid out the terms before marriage that they wouldn’t interfere in each other’s lives, Jiang Bei never told him what she wanted to do, nor did he ever ask her about her choices. They seemed like strangers acting out a play, with only the occasional wild passion in bed.

Jiang Bei’s response made Ji Nanfeng a bit emotional. Vaguely, he seemed to understand why Jiang Bei was doing this, but it was too incredible to be certain. Rationality told him that this was the time to speak with some grace and give Jiang Bei a generous "Go ahead," but emotionally, he really didn’t want to do that. Although his relationship with Jiang Bei was also nearly twisted, she was still his wife, right?

Seeing Jiang Bei’s current state, it seemed as though if he just said don’t go, she would agree. So... should he try it?

After all, he really didn’t want Jiang Bei to have any more involvement with Rong Shen, even though he had previously prepared to let go.

But the words reached his mouth, and instead turned into:

"You go ahead, I’ll wait for you here."

Jiang Bei’s gaze showed some surprise, but before Ji Nanfeng could get a clear look, she withdrew her gaze, took a step forward, and left. Rong Shen glanced at Ji Nanfeng, and even nodded at him politely before slowly following Jiang Bei’s steps. Watching the two of them one after the other, Ji Nanfeng felt like a heavy stone was weighing on his heart.

But what could he do?

In the end, it was his decision. He had anticipated such an outcome, yet he went through with it anyway. Perhaps he hadn’t even realized that there was a self-destructive component in his subconsciousness.

Jiang Bei and Rong Shen hadn’t walked far. Rong Shen wasn’t planning on going far. After all, the weather was bad, Jiang Bei was pregnant, and she certainly hadn’t rested well these past few days. Rong Shen didn’t want her to be too tired.

By the time Rong Shen realized he had this thought, he and Jiang Bei were already sitting in the hospital’s convenience store by the window, facing each other. He had ordered a cup of hot milk for Jiang Bei, who was now holding it, looking down with lowered eyes, lost in thought.

If, from the beginning, instead of relentlessly pushing Jiang Bei, he had cared for her feelings as he did now, considered her perspective, and tried to understand her, perhaps she wouldn’t have wanted to leave. Perhaps the rightful place beside her wouldn’t be Ji Nanfeng, but himself.

But that’s the fucked-up world for you, full of "ifs."

Rong Shen sighed inwardly and spoke:

"When is the expected due date?"

Jiang Bei looked up at him: "One more month."

"Boy or girl?"

"Boy."

Rong Shen smiled: "That’s nice. From now on, there will be two men to protect you."

Jiang Bei didn’t know how to respond to that, so she remained silent. Rong Shen looked at her, leaned back against the chair, and stared at the bustling crowd outside the window for nearly five minutes before he chuckled self-deprecatingly:

"I’ve clearly made up my mind, but now I still can’t say it. Jiang Bei, do you believe I truly like you?"

Jiang Bei showed no particular reaction, lightly sipped the hot milk:

"I don’t know."

"You don’t believe me."

"I’m not you, so I don’t know what you’re thinking. I’ve never seen anyone like you in terms of how you love, so I’m not sure. Maybe you do love me, but maybe the purpose of my existence for you is to teach you how to love someone properly."

Rong Shen turned to look at Jiang Bei:

"You already know what I’m about to say."

"You should have said these things to me a long time ago." Jiang Bei met Rong Shen’s gaze: "Back when you let me go, watched me marry Ji Nanfeng, I thought that was the end. Didn’t expect you’d come back and suggest I return. Rong Shen, although many things have happened between us, we ultimately lived together for two years. We understand each other; you’re not someone who looks back."

"I wouldn’t look back, but I really did for you. So you still don’t believe I like you?"

"Even if I believe that, what would change?" Jiang Bei slowly smiled: "I’m already married, I have a child now. It’s too late; there’s no going back."

"Do you love Ji Nanfeng?"

"No, just like I didn’t love you when we were together. But whether it was being with you or choosing Ji Nanfeng, neither of you ever left me any room for choice. I was once determined to make my life spectacular, but it ended up a tangled mess. I once wanted to grow old with one person, but ended up with two men in a confusing situation. So one really shouldn’t set up personas for themselves. Otherwise, in the end, you won’t even know how badly you’ve been slapped by reality."

Rong Shen slowly smiled, but it didn’t reach his eyes. After a moment of silence, he spoke:

"I’m sorry."

Just after Rong Shen’s unusual actions, Jiang Bei thought that no matter what he said next, she wouldn’t be surprised. But these three words shocked her as much as if a ghost had suddenly appeared before her, leaving her momentarily dazed. Rong Shen looked at her expression and smiled slightly:

"What? Seeing such a shocked expression, you think my dictionary doesn’t have these three words?"

"You really don’t seem like someone who would say these three words."

"I don’t say them often, but that doesn’t mean I won’t."

Jiang Bei slowly smiled, and as she calmed down, she seemed to understand why Rong Shen was apologizing. Some things don’t need to be stated clearly; it’s enough for both to understand. Jiang Bei exhaled:

"If this conversation had happened seven months ago, I don’t think I would have forgiven you. You turned my world upside down, completely changed it, and it would have been good enough if I didn’t kill you, let alone forgive you. But now I find that none of that matters anymore. Even if I don’t forgive you, even if I kill you, the things that happened can’t be undone. So I want to forgive you and let go of the past; we shouldn’t keep living in it."

Rong Shen’s gaze fell on Jiang Bei’s round belly:

"Is it because of this child?"

"Yes, I never thought I liked children much before. But as he stayed in my belly longer, my fondness grew. I can’t help but love my own child."

Rong Shen shouldn’t have other thoughts, but at this moment, he couldn’t help but imagine if during those two years together, he had done everything to make Jiang Bei pregnant with his child, she might have accepted it. She might not have thought about leaving, and all those subsequent events wouldn’t have happened.

They may have initially been awkward, but eventually would have compromised for the family’s sake, gradually accepting everything because of their child. Just thinking of such a scenario gave Rong Shen a pleasantly beautiful feeling, but now all he could do was imagine. He once possessed Jiang Bei, but indeed he had now truly missed out, and could never regain what he had.

"I heard you planned to get a divorce before. What about now? You probably don’t think that way anymore, do you?"

"Are you hoping I will divorce?"

"If I said yes, would you think that everything I said before was fake?"

Jiang Bei nodded:

"I would."

"I really don’t think Ji Nanfeng is suitable for you. Though I didn’t give you a choice before, Ji Nanfeng is your choice, so I wouldn’t give you any opinions. It’s your decision, but I hope you won’t wrong yourself, for the child in your belly."

"I know."

Rong Shen nodded lightly, not saying anything further. In fact, there wasn’t much left for him to say to Jiang Bei. What he wanted to express, given their current relationship, felt rather inappropriate, so he could only suppress it in his heart. When he inadvertently glanced out the window, he noticed Ji Nanfeng standing not too far away under a tree, watching this place.

Strangely, Rong Shen suddenly didn’t worry so much about Jiang Bei’s future life. Although Ji Nanfeng didn’t look like a good person, his feelings for Jiang Bei seemed genuine. Despite the recent scandal that had made headlines, who can ensure it wasn’t a small tactic by that guy to draw more attention?

"It seems that even with you going out with me, Ji Nanfeng isn’t at ease."

Rong Shen’s words made Jiang Bei momentarily bewildered. Once she realized, she turned to look out the window, and unexpectedly saw the gentle snowfall outside, with Ji Nanfeng standing under a tree not far away, watching. The distance was too great for Jiang Bei to see Ji Nanfeng’s expression clearly, but his unwavering stance heightened the solemnity.

As the ground became covered in snow, Jiang Bei stood up:

"There should be news about Fu Shinian by now. Let’s go back."

"You go ahead. I want to sit here for a while."

Jiang Bei glanced at Rong Shen. He met her gaze, not saying anything, only a faint smile at his lips. Jiang Bei responded with a smile: "Then I’ll go first."

Rong Shen nodded, and Jiang Bei began to walk away without looking back. But Rong Shen saw Jiang Bei stepping out of the convenience store, and Ji Nanfeng had already started striding towards her. That concerning demeanor clearly showed how much he cared for the person in front of him.

Perhaps they weren’t in love with each other yet, but over time, especially with their shared child, even if there wasn’t love, there would be an inseparable bond. Moreover, because of Qiqi and Fu Shinian’s affair, Jiang Bei appeared to have completely abandoned any thoughts of divorce.

If that’s the case, then they should live well.

As for himself, since fate hadn’t allowed him to meet Jiang Bei at the best time, apart from letting her go for a peaceful life, there truly seemed nothing he could do for her.

Ji Nanfeng walked up to Jiang Bei, one hand holding her arm and the other supporting her waist:

"It’s snowing, the road is slippery, walk slowly."

Given their current relationship, it wouldn’t be strange for Jiang Bei to reject Ji Nanfeng’s touch. Ji Nanfeng prepared himself to be refused and even thought about how to persuade her. But Jiang Bei didn’t refuse him, nor did she show any displeasure, which made Ji Nanfeng look at her several times.

Jiang Bei sensed Ji Nanfeng’s gaze, and after a few times, couldn’t help but smile:

"Do you find it unusual that I’m not angry, or do you want to ask what Rong Shen and I talked about?"

"Huh?" Perhaps not expecting Jiang Bei to initiate conversation, Ji Nanfeng was somewhat taken aback. Though they had spoken often on the phone in recent days, it was all about Fu Shinian and Qiqi, and nothing of their own matters had been mentioned. To Ji Nanfeng, it felt like they hadn’t really communicated. But now Jiang Bei spoke up, discussing something between them, which made it hard for Ji Nanfeng not to feel surprised.

"No." Ji Nanfeng was a bit awkward: "I just think... it’s nice, like this."
